How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Stirling?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Stirling Studio Apartments | $1,965 | $1,695 | $2,150 |
Stirling 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,462 | $1,500 | $4,397 |
Stirling 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,345 | $1,664 | $6,000 |
Stirling 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,984 | $1,917 | $6,000 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
